To the editor:

The summer program came and went in a flash at the Pine Island Community Pool these pass eight weeks. The pool had full swim lessons all summer, with 132 kids enrolled. While many parents were able to afford to pay for the lessons, we were very fortunate to have generous sponsors to provide scholarship money. A big huge thank you to the Bobby Holloway Junior Foundation and Matlacha Mariners for making this possible. These are two great organizations that step up to the plate time and again for the Pine Island community.

I would personally like to thank all the staff at the Matlacha (Joe, Chris, George, Sue and Nina) for always being there helping us at the pool. They are always willing to give a helping hand.

On Thursday night, the Greater Pine Island Kiwanis held their first Family Fun Night at the pool. It was a great success with a big turnout of people. The grill was sizzling with the smell of hot dogs and hamburgers cooking. The crowd enjoyed all the fixin’s and fresh watermelons all night. Scarlett and Tonya Player did a fanatic job cooking and taking care of the patrons. We hope for this to be an annual event in the summer.
